    Donating guns to...

    When a person wants to donate a firearm to a BANQUET for, say DU, CWA, RMEF, etc., what is the procedure for accepting the firearm??

    Log the firearm in from who you receive it from and then log it out to the person it goes to. You might also need a letter saying that it is a donation/gift for sales tax purposes.
